A geostationary satellite above the equator is orbiting around the earth at a fixed distance r₁ from the center of the earth. A second satellite is orbiting in the equatorial plane in the opposite direction to the earth's rotation, at a distance r₂ from the center of the earth, such that r₁=1.21 r₂ . The time period of the second satellite as measured from the geostationary satellite is 24 p hours. The value of p is
